HDInsightOnDemandLinkedService interface
HDInsight ondemand bağlı hizmeti.
- Extends
Özellikler
| additional |
Data Factory hizmetinin bunları sizin adınıza kaydedebilmesi için HDInsight bağlı hizmeti için ek depolama hesaplarını belirtir. |
| cluster |
Küme adı ön eki olan sonek, zaman damgasıyla ayrı olacaktır. Tür: dize (veya resultType dizeli ifade). |
| cluster |
Kümeye erişmek için parola. |
| cluster |
Kümenin ait olduğu kaynak grubu. Tür: dize (veya resultType dizeli ifade). |
| cluster |
Kümedeki çalışan/veri düğümlerinin sayısı. Öneri değeri: 4. Tür: int (veya resultType int ile ifade). |
| cluster |
SSH'nin parolası kümenin düğümünü uzaktan bağlar (Linux için). |
| cluster |
SSH kullanıcı adı, kümenin düğümüne uzaktan bağlanır (Linux için). Tür: dize (veya resultType dizeli ifade). |
| cluster |
Küme türü. Tür: dize (veya resultType dizeli ifade). |
| cluster |
Kümeye erişmek için kullanılan kullanıcı adı. Tür: dize (veya resultType dizeli ifade). |
| core |
Oluşturulacak HDInsight kümesinin temel yapılandırma parametrelerini (core-site.xml gibi) belirtir. |
| credential | Kimlik doğrulama bilgilerini içeren kimlik bilgisi başvurusu. |
| data |
HDInsight kümesi için veri düğümünün boyutunu belirtir. |
| encrypted |
Kimlik doğrulaması için kullanılan şifrelenmiş kimlik bilgileri. Kimlik bilgileri tümleştirme çalışma zamanı kimlik bilgisi yöneticisi kullanılarak şifrelenir. Tür: dize. |
| h |
HDInsight kümesi için HBase yapılandırma parametrelerini (hbase-site.xml) belirtir. |
| hcatalog |
HCatalog veritabanını işaret eden Azure SQL bağlı hizmetinin adı. İsteğe bağlı HDInsight kümesi, meta veri deposu olarak Azure SQL veritabanı kullanılarak oluşturulur. |
| hdfs |
HDInsight kümesi için HDFS yapılandırma parametrelerini (hdfs-site.xml) belirtir. |
| head |
HDInsight kümesi için baş düğümün boyutunu belirtir. |
| hive |
HDInsight kümesi için hive yapılandırma parametrelerini (hive-site.xml) belirtir. |
| host |
Müşterinin kümeyi barındırma aboneliği. Tür: dize (veya resultType dizeli ifade). |
| linked |
Azure Depolama bağlı hizmeti, verileri depolamak ve işlemek için talep üzerine kullanılan küme tarafından kullanılacaktır. |
| map |
HDInsight kümesi için MapReduce yapılandırma parametrelerini (mapred-site.xml) belirtir. |
| oozie |
HDInsight kümesi için Oozie yapılandırma parametrelerini (oozie-site.xml) belirtir. |
| script |
HdI ondemand kümesi açıldığında çalıştırılacak özel betik eylemleri. Lütfen bakınız https://docs.microsoft.com/en-us/azure/hdinsight/hdinsight-hadoop-customize-cluster-linux?toc=%2Fen-us%2Fazure%2Fhdinsight%2Fr-server%2FTOC.json& bc=%2Fen-us%2Fazure%2Fbread%2Ftoc.json#understanding-script-actions. |
| service |
hostSubscriptionId için hizmet sorumlusu kimliği. Tür: dize (veya resultType dizeli ifade). |
| service |
Hizmet sorumlusu kimliğinin anahtarı. |
| spark |
Küme türü 'spark' ise spark sürümü. Tür: dize (veya resultType dizeli ifade). |
| storm |
HDInsight kümesi için Storm yapılandırma parametrelerini (storm-site.xml) belirtir. |
| subnet |
vNet'teki alt ağın ARM kaynak kimliği. virtualNetworkId belirtildiyse, bu özellik gereklidir. Tür: dize (veya resultType dizeli ifade). |
| tenant | Hizmet sorumlusunun ait olduğu Kiracı kimliği/adı. Tür: dize (veya resultType dizeli ifade). |
| time |
İsteğe bağlı HDInsight kümesi için izin verilen boşta kalma süresi. Kümede başka aktif iş yoksa, bir etkinlik çalıştırması tamamlandıktan sonra isteğe bağlı HDInsight kümesinin ne kadar süre etkin kalacağını belirler. En düşük değer 5 dakikadır. Tür: dize (veya resultType dizeli ifade). |
| type | Bu nesnenin olabileceği farklı türleri belirten polimorfik ayrımcı |
| version |
HDInsight küme sürümü. Tür: dize (veya resultType dizeli ifade). |
| virtual |
Oluşturma işleminden sonra kümenin birleştirileceği sanal ağın ARM kaynak kimliği. Tür: dize (veya resultType dizeli ifade). |
| yarn |
HDInsight kümesi için Yarn yapılandırma parametrelerini (yarn-site.xml) belirtir. |
| zookeeper |
HDInsight kümesi için Zoo Keeper düğümünün boyutunu belirtir. |
Devralınan Özellikler
| annotations | Bağlı hizmeti tanımlamak için kullanılabilecek etiketlerin listesi. |
| connect |
Tümleştirme çalışma zamanı başvurusu. |
| description | Bağlı hizmet açıklaması. |
| parameters | Bağlı hizmet için parametreler. |
| version | Bağlı hizmetin sürümü. |
Özellik Ayrıntıları
additionalLinkedServiceNames
Data Factory hizmetinin bunları sizin adınıza kaydedebilmesi için HDInsight bağlı hizmeti için ek depolama hesaplarını belirtir.
additionalLinkedServiceNames?: LinkedServiceReference[]
Özellik Değeri
clusterNamePrefix
Küme adı ön eki olan sonek, zaman damgasıyla ayrı olacaktır. Tür: dize (veya resultType dizeli ifade).
clusterNamePrefix?: any
Özellik Değeri
any
clusterPassword
clusterResourceGroup
Kümenin ait olduğu kaynak grubu. Tür: dize (veya resultType dizeli ifade).
clusterResourceGroup: any
Özellik Değeri
any
clusterSize
Kümedeki çalışan/veri düğümlerinin sayısı. Öneri değeri: 4. Tür: int (veya resultType int ile ifade).
clusterSize: any
Özellik Değeri
any
clusterSshPassword
SSH'nin parolası kümenin düğümünü uzaktan bağlar (Linux için).
clusterSshPassword?: SecretBaseUnion
Özellik Değeri
clusterSshUserName
SSH kullanıcı adı, kümenin düğümüne uzaktan bağlanır (Linux için). Tür: dize (veya resultType dizeli ifade).
clusterSshUserName?: any
Özellik Değeri
any
clusterType
Küme türü. Tür: dize (veya resultType dizeli ifade).
clusterType?: any
Özellik Değeri
any
clusterUserName
Kümeye erişmek için kullanılan kullanıcı adı. Tür: dize (veya resultType dizeli ifade).
clusterUserName?: any
Özellik Değeri
any
coreConfiguration
Oluşturulacak HDInsight kümesinin temel yapılandırma parametrelerini (core-site.xml gibi) belirtir.
coreConfiguration?: any
Özellik Değeri
any
credential
Kimlik doğrulama bilgilerini içeren kimlik bilgisi başvurusu.
credential?: CredentialReference
Özellik Değeri
dataNodeSize
HDInsight kümesi için veri düğümünün boyutunu belirtir.
dataNodeSize?: any
Özellik Değeri
any
encryptedCredential
Kimlik doğrulaması için kullanılan şifrelenmiş kimlik bilgileri. Kimlik bilgileri tümleştirme çalışma zamanı kimlik bilgisi yöneticisi kullanılarak şifrelenir. Tür: dize.
encryptedCredential?: string
Özellik Değeri
string
hBaseConfiguration
HDInsight kümesi için HBase yapılandırma parametrelerini (hbase-site.xml) belirtir.
hBaseConfiguration?: any
Özellik Değeri
any
hcatalogLinkedServiceName
HCatalog veritabanını işaret eden Azure SQL bağlı hizmetinin adı. İsteğe bağlı HDInsight kümesi, meta veri deposu olarak Azure SQL veritabanı kullanılarak oluşturulur.
hcatalogLinkedServiceName?: LinkedServiceReference
Özellik Değeri
hdfsConfiguration
HDInsight kümesi için HDFS yapılandırma parametrelerini (hdfs-site.xml) belirtir.
hdfsConfiguration?: any
Özellik Değeri
any
headNodeSize
HDInsight kümesi için baş düğümün boyutunu belirtir.
headNodeSize?: any
Özellik Değeri
any
hiveConfiguration
HDInsight kümesi için hive yapılandırma parametrelerini (hive-site.xml) belirtir.
hiveConfiguration?: any
Özellik Değeri
any
hostSubscriptionId
Müşterinin kümeyi barındırma aboneliği. Tür: dize (veya resultType dizeli ifade).
hostSubscriptionId: any
Özellik Değeri
any
linkedServiceName
Azure Depolama bağlı hizmeti, verileri depolamak ve işlemek için talep üzerine kullanılan küme tarafından kullanılacaktır.
linkedServiceName: LinkedServiceReference
Özellik Değeri
mapReduceConfiguration
HDInsight kümesi için MapReduce yapılandırma parametrelerini (mapred-site.xml) belirtir.
mapReduceConfiguration?: any
Özellik Değeri
any
oozieConfiguration
HDInsight kümesi için Oozie yapılandırma parametrelerini (oozie-site.xml) belirtir.
oozieConfiguration?: any
Özellik Değeri
any
scriptActions
HdI ondemand kümesi açıldığında çalıştırılacak özel betik eylemleri. Lütfen bakınız https://docs.microsoft.com/en-us/azure/hdinsight/hdinsight-hadoop-customize-cluster-linux?toc=%2Fen-us%2Fazure%2Fhdinsight%2Fr-server%2FTOC.json& bc=%2Fen-us%2Fazure%2Fbread%2Ftoc.json#understanding-script-actions.
scriptActions?: ScriptAction[]
Özellik Değeri
servicePrincipalId
hostSubscriptionId için hizmet sorumlusu kimliği. Tür: dize (veya resultType dizeli ifade).
servicePrincipalId?: any
Özellik Değeri
any
servicePrincipalKey
Hizmet sorumlusu kimliğinin anahtarı.
servicePrincipalKey?: SecretBaseUnion
Özellik Değeri
sparkVersion
Küme türü 'spark' ise spark sürümü. Tür: dize (veya resultType dizeli ifade).
sparkVersion?: any
Özellik Değeri
any
stormConfiguration
HDInsight kümesi için Storm yapılandırma parametrelerini (storm-site.xml) belirtir.
stormConfiguration?: any
Özellik Değeri
any
subnetName
vNet'teki alt ağın ARM kaynak kimliği. virtualNetworkId belirtildiyse, bu özellik gereklidir. Tür: dize (veya resultType dizeli ifade).
subnetName?: any
Özellik Değeri
any
tenant
Hizmet sorumlusunun ait olduğu Kiracı kimliği/adı. Tür: dize (veya resultType dizeli ifade).
tenant: any
Özellik Değeri
any
timeToLive
İsteğe bağlı HDInsight kümesi için izin verilen boşta kalma süresi. Kümede başka aktif iş yoksa, bir etkinlik çalıştırması tamamlandıktan sonra isteğe bağlı HDInsight kümesinin ne kadar süre etkin kalacağını belirler. En düşük değer 5 dakikadır. Tür: dize (veya resultType dizeli ifade).
timeToLive: any
Özellik Değeri
any
type
Bu nesnenin olabileceği farklı türleri belirten polimorfik ayrımcı
type: "HDInsightOnDemand"
Özellik Değeri
"HDInsightOnDemand"
versionTypePropertiesVersion
HDInsight küme sürümü. Tür: dize (veya resultType dizeli ifade).
versionTypePropertiesVersion: any
Özellik Değeri
any
virtualNetworkId
Oluşturma işleminden sonra kümenin birleştirileceği sanal ağın ARM kaynak kimliği. Tür: dize (veya resultType dizeli ifade).
virtualNetworkId?: any
Özellik Değeri
any
yarnConfiguration
HDInsight kümesi için Yarn yapılandırma parametrelerini (yarn-site.xml) belirtir.
yarnConfiguration?: any
Özellik Değeri
any
zookeeperNodeSize
HDInsight kümesi için Zoo Keeper düğümünün boyutunu belirtir.
zookeeperNodeSize?: any
Özellik Değeri
any
Devralınan Özellik Detayları
annotations
Bağlı hizmeti tanımlamak için kullanılabilecek etiketlerin listesi.
annotations?: any[]
Özellik Değeri
any[]
LinkedService.annotationsDevralındı
connectVia
Tümleştirme çalışma zamanı başvurusu.
connectVia?: IntegrationRuntimeReference
Özellik Değeri
description
Bağlı hizmet açıklaması.
description?: string
Özellik Değeri
string
parameters
Bağlı hizmet için parametreler.
parameters?: {[propertyName: string]: ParameterSpecification}
Özellik Değeri
{[propertyName: string]: ParameterSpecification}
version
Bağlı hizmetin sürümü.
version?: string
Özellik Değeri
string